Business Skills for Strategic Project Management

Posted 2/28/2019

The host of PM Podcast, Cornelius Fichtner recently asked an array of his guests what key business skills project managers needed to be successful at strategic projects. Most of the guests listed the expected skills – communication, flexibility or customer focussed. Laszlo Retfalvi’s response, however, caught my attention.

Retfalvi’s

 

 

Project management expertise outlined a framework of skills that if developed and continually improved upon would differentiate you from other project management professionals. His leadership model consists of the following skill sets:

 

 

  • Core leadership skills
  • Smart risk attitude
  • Accountability based behaviours

I think a professional development plan covering these 4 facets would definitely carry you forward successfully in your career.
